With a Delta E of 25.6, these colors are very different. RAL 610-M belongs to the Blue family while RAL 210-4 belongs to the Cyan family. Both colors have a neutral temperature. RAL 210-4 is brighter with an LRV of 75.9 compared to 28.7 for RAL 610-M. Both colors have similar saturation levels.
